CreditWallet.java
package qwerty.chaekit.domain.ebook.credit.wallet;
import jakarta.persistence.*;
import lombok.AccessLevel;
import lombok.Builder;
import lombok.Getter;
import lombok.NoArgsConstructor;
import qwerty.chaekit.domain.BaseEntity;
import qwerty.chaekit.domain.ebook.credit.payment.CreditPaymentTransaction;
import qwerty.chaekit.domain.ebook.credit.usage.CreditUsageTransaction;
import qwerty.chaekit.domain.member.user.UserProfile;
import java.util.ArrayList;
import java.util.List;
@Entity
@Getter
@Table(name = "credit_wallet")
@NoArgsConstructor(access = AccessLevel.PROTECTED)
public class CreditWallet extends BaseEntity {
@Id
@GeneratedValue(strategy = GenerationType.IDENTITY)
private Long id;
@OneToOne(fetch = FetchType.LAZY)
@JoinColumn(name = "user_id", nullable = false, unique = true)
private UserProfile user;
@Column(nullable = false)
private long balance = 0;
@OneToMany(mappedBy = "wallet", cascade = CascadeType.PERSIST)
private final List<CreditUsageTransaction> usageTransactions = new ArrayList<>();
@OneToMany(mappedBy = "wallet", cascade = CascadeType.PERSIST)
private final List<CreditPaymentTransaction> paymentTransactions = new ArrayList<>();
@Builder
public CreditWallet(Long id, UserProfile user) {
this.id = id;
this.user = user;
}
public void addCredit(long amount) {
this.balance += amount;
}
public void useCredit(long amount) {
if (this.balance < amount) {
throw new IllegalArgumentException("Insufficient balance");
}
this.balance -= amount;
}
}
